# crash out

> English word · Verb

## Definitions
1. To fall asleep from exhaustion.
2. To terminate with an unhandled error; to crash.
3. To be eliminated from a competition.
4. To produce or create rapidly; to bang out.
5. To rapidly precipitate.
6. To become uncontrollably angry or upset; to rage, snap.
7. To break out of a prison.
8. To act out recklessly and violently, often in a way that leads to self-destruction or serious consequences, typically in enraged reaction to something.

## Etymology
From crash + out. References online to the slang sense go as far back as a Twitter post from 2013, attributed to YoungBoy Never Broke Again, a rapper from Baton Rouge, Louisiana. Popularized by a December 2023 viral TikTok video.
